Output 26e88813dfd601b63444c7b1919a795cf087359e07d6d5c235e2e062b0e4ec02:0

value
26557130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a38e79b6021219447df7681e420bf9cd19ebe013 OP_EQUAL
address
3GbpkBKfHdzSWmKLeQ3p3bbQcuynqB3L39
transaction
26e88813dfd601b63444c7b1919a795cf087359e07d6d5c235e2e062b0e4ec02
confirmations
171908
spent
true